22. Taiwanese Noodles with Meat Sauce. It’s yet another pasta dish, but this time, with a Taiwanese twist. What makes the meat sauce extra special is the mix of soy sauce, Chinese black vinegar, five-spice powder, bamboo shoots, and shiitake mushrooms. 23. Thai Green Papaya Salad (Som Tum) One bite of this fresh, authentic, and aromatic salad, and you’ll be transported to the streets of Thailand. The sour, tangy, and sweet dressing is spiked with a hit of fresh chili. Great for spicy food fiends.If you’ve got about 30 minutes, you’ve got time to make this Paleo + Whole30 cashew chicken! In addition to being delicious, kimbap is also a healthy choice. The seaweed used to make the rolls is rich in vitamins and minerals, including iodine, calcium, and iron.
